Associate Director Of Grants Management

The Associate Director of Grants Management is responsible for post-award monitoring to ensure proper stewardship of external funds received by the university from private and public funding sources for sponsored research and academic initiatives. The Associate Director reports to the Vice Provost for Academic Services and works closely with the director of Sponsored Research who oversees pre-award grant endeavors. This position is full-time in person at the Azusa campus.

Required Education

  • Bachelor's degree, Master's preferred.

Required Experience

  • Five to seven years of experience in grants management.
  • Record of significant experience in managing expenditures for grant-funded programs.
  • Experience in post-award monitoring, both program and fiscal.
  • Experience in developing budgets, budget modifications, and preparing program and fiscal reports.
  • Knowledge of Office of Management and Budget (OMB) policies and procedures related to financial management, recordkeeping, purchasing, and other post-award activities; special emphasis on OMB 2 Part 200 Uniform Guidance.
  • Primary Duties / Essential Functions

  • Ensure the university is in full compliance with university policy and funding source requirements for external private and public grants awarded for sponsored research and academic initiatives.
  • Work with principal investigators, project directors, and key university personnel on funded private and public grant projects to ensure fiscal and program guidelines are being followed.
  • Develop contacts with program and fiscal officers to clarify guidelines, procedures, and modification requests.
  • Serve as a liaison between the principal investigator / project director and the sponsoring agency and between the principal investigator / project director and other offices at APU handling sponsored grant project documents. APU offices include but are not limited to University Advancement, Human Resources, Student Financial Services, Payroll, and the Business Office.
  • Manage the involvement of the Grant Accountant (housed in the Business Office) in the post-award process.
  • Monitor and request approval for changes in awards.
  • Track grant reporting timelines and meet with principal investigators, project directors, key personnel, and administrators to ensure timely reports are filed.
  • Advise University Advancement of communications with private funders for institutional historical record in Raiser's Edge.
  • Develop an orientation and training program for all APU departments handling grant project documents and records.
  • Prepare a Post-Award Manual including APU and OMB guidelines for managing and monitoring program and fiscal requirements for private and publicly funded grants.
  • Host stewardship meetings for each funded grant for principal investigators, project directors, key personnel, and APU offices and departments.
